- FRACTAL.EXE
- ------------------------------------------------------------------
-
- FRACTAL.EXE can generate three different types of fractals:
- Mandelbrot, Julia, and Lyapunov. FRACTAL.EXE is not meant as
- general fractal exploration devices. It was written as a means
- of generating landscape for use with VistaPro. You can control
- several of the parameters of the fractals. After saving them
- they can be further manipulated by VistaPro.
-
- All three types of fractals are mathematical objects. They have
- infinite complexity (although the calculating precision of
- computers limits the amount of complexity that can be rendered)
- and can make for interesting and unusual landscapes. These
- fractal landscapes use a different method of generation than
- VistaPro does. VistaPro's fractal landscapes are intended to
- mimic real landscapes but FRACTAL.EXE's are just "pictures" of
- the three mathematical objects.
-
- FRACTAL.EXE uses the same type of graphical user interface as
- VistaPro. It also uses the same file requestor. You can refer
- to the VistaPro manual for general instructions on how menus,
- buttons, and gadgets work. FRACTAL.EXE requires a VGA graphics
- card and a Microsoft compatible mouse.

- ------------------------------------------------------------------
- HEIGHT MENU
- ------------------------------------------------------------------
-
- Height --> Linear
- -----------------
- This menu item selects linear heights in the landscape.
- Calculated values are used exactly as is in the landscape. For
- example, a mandelbrot escape time of 10 becomes 10 meters, 20
- becomes 20 meters etc.
-
- Height --> Sqrt
- ---------------
- This menu item selects square root heights in the landscape. The
- sqare root of calculated values are used in the landscape. For
- example, a mandelbrot escape time of 9 becomes 3 meters, 16
- becomes 4 meters etc. Use this altitude type if you want to
- compress a wide range of altitudes into a smaller range.
-
- Height --> Log
- --------------
- This menu item selects logrithmic heights in the landscape. The
- log (base 10) of calculated values are used in the landscape. For
- example, a mandelbrot escape time of 10 becomes 1 meter, 100
- becomes 2 meters etc. Use this altitude type if you want to
- compress a very wide range of altitudes into a smaller range.

- ------------------------------------------------------------------
- CONTROL PANEL
- ------------------------------------------------------------------
-
- Lyapunov Control String
- -----------------------
- This is the control string which determines which of the two
- lyapunov equations is executed for each iteration. Only the
- least sinificant bit of each character is acually used so the
- letter "a" is the same as the letter "c" is the same as the
- letter "e" etc.... and "b" = "d" = "f" etc.... All you really
- need to know is that changing this character string will change
- the landscape -- different control strings will lead to different
- landscapes. We allow you to use all letters of the alphabet so
- you can generate landscapes based on your name or any text that
- you want. This string is only used in the generation of lyapunov
- landscapes.
-
- Start X
- -------
- The topographic map area is a window onto the two dimesional
- mathmatical plane. Start X is the coordinate of the horizontal
- coordinate of the left edge of the topographic window. You can
- reposition the window by typing a new value into this gadget.
- Gererally, all the intersting parts of all three fractal types
- fall within the range of -2 to +2 on both the X and Y axis.
-
- Start Y
- -------
- The topographic map area is a window onto the two dimesional
- mathmatical plane. Start Y is the coordinate of the vertical
- coordinate of the bottom edge of the topographic window. You can
- reposition the window by typing a new value into this gadget.
- Gererally, all the intersting parts of all three fractal types
- fall within the range of -2 to +2 on both the X and Y axis.
-
- Size
- ----
- This value controls the range (on the X and Y axis) that the
- topographic window covers. For example, a value of 2.0 means
- that the window will cover a range of 2.0 accross the X and Y
- axis of the topographic map. If the Start X value is 1.0 then
- the window will cover the range from 1.0 to 3.0 on the horizontal
- axis.
-
- Julia X
- -------
- This represents the coordinate on the Mandelbrot set for which
- the gernerated Julia set is based. This is the "real" part of
- the coordinate. As with the Start X value, most of the
- interesting values will range from -2 to +2. This value is only
- used in generating Julia landscapes.
-
- Julia Y
- -------
- This represents the coordinate on the Mandelbrot set for which
- the gernerated Julia set is based. This is the "imaginary" part
- of the coordinate. As with the Start Y value, most of the
- interesting values will range from -2 to +2. This value is only
- used in generating Julia landscapes.
-
- Seed
- ----
- This is starting value used to generate Lyapunov landscapes. It
- should be set between 0 and 1. It's value becomes less and less
- critical as the interation count is raised.

- Iteratns
- --------
- This controls the maximum number of iterations allowed before
- "timing out" on calculations of all three objects. The larger
- you make this value the longer calculations will take -- but
- larger values will also bring out additional detail.
-
- VScale
- ------
- This controls the vertical scale of the landscape. Large values
- will result in landscapes with tall features, smaller values will
- result in flatter landscapes. This setting is used for all three
- fractal types. "Good" values range from 1000 to 5000 but you are
- free to enter small or larger values.
-
- Zoom Var
- --------
- This is the variable zoom function. It allows you to zoom into
- or out of a section of the fractal object. After selecting the
- button you must mark a box on the topomap to zoom in to. Use the
- mouse (position and click the left mouse button) to select both
- corners of the area of interest. If you mark an area smaller
- than the topographic map you will zoom in to that area. If you
- mark an area larger than the topographic area you will zoom out
- to that area. Zooming in or out changes the Start X, Start Y,
- and Size variables. Generation of the new area will start
- automatically.
-
- Zoom +2x
- --------
- This button allows you to zoom in two fold onto the fractal
- object. After selecting the button you must select the area to
- zoom into by moving the visible box over the area of interest and
- pressing the left mouse button. Zooming in or out changes the
- Start X, Start Y, and Size variables. Generation of the new area
- will start automatically.
-
- Zoom -2x
- --------
- This button allows you to zoom out two fold onto the fractal
- object. You have no further choise of area, the window is simply
- expanded two fold around the current center of the topographic
- window. Zooming in or out changes the Start X, Start Y, and Size
- variables. Generation of the new area will start automatically.
-
- Generate
- --------
- This initiates the generation of a new fractal landscape using
- the current settings. Generation is not automatic when you
- change some of the settings since it is assumed that you might
- also want to change some of the other settings. In these cases
- you will need to use the Generate button to start calculating a
- new landscape.
-
- Escape
- ------
- You can press the escape key to terminate the generation of the
- current landscape. When the program is done with the current
- horizontal line it will stop calculating and you will be able
- to change other settings or quit.
